Product description

The Swing Arm for John Bean and Snap-On automotive lifts is a primary lifting member responsible for reaching the vehicle's frame or lifting points. This arm is designed to pivot horizontally, allowing the technician to accommodate various vehicle wheelbases and widths with ease. Manufactured from heavy-gauge rectangular steel tubing, the arm is engineered to resist bending and torsional forces even when fully extended under load. It features a precision-machined pivot point for smooth swinging action and a secure locking mechanism to prevent movement once the vehicle is raised. Maintaining a straight and smooth-operating swing arm is critical for both the safety of the technician and the efficiency of the vehicle setup process. This arm is a direct replacement for original equipment, ensuring factory-spec performance and safety.
